**Ticket CAT-district: Vault locked after cache purge script ran twice**

Hey reviewers — the Shelfwright catalog invalidation job fired twice last night (cron overlap, classic), and the second run tripped the write-lock on the pricing vault. Items now serve stale variants until the vault is reopened. The fix in this PR adds a lockfile check before purging. To test locally you'll need to unlock the staging vault yourself, since the lock persists across resets. The recovery passphrase for the staging vault follows below.

recovery phrase for fajeg-kawep: druix-gorius-briax-ulaeth-fraox-lammir-pelox-jormir-pelwyn-julir

// Consent banner rollout constants for the Opalgate platform.
// Plugin authors: these values control the staged rollout of the
// consent banner across tenant cohorts, including the ramp step
// size, the dwell period between steps, and the abort threshold
// for dismissal-rate regressions. Your plugin must read these at
// runtime rather than caching them, since the rollout controller
// may adjust them mid-ramp. Do not hardcode overrides; use the
// provided config hook instead. The active constants follow.

tuning table, kawep-tawif:
CAPS = {
    "olidor": 80,
    "belion": 7,
    "quenys": 225,
    "druox": 839,
    "fraath": 482,
}

Handover Note — Licensing Dispute

To the heads of department, from outgoing director Piet Sandoval to incoming director Ilsa Creevey.

The dispute with Marrowgate Systems over the Fenwick codec licence remains unresolved. They allege our Strand player exceeds seat limits; our audit says otherwise. Mediation is scheduled for November in Delverton. Legal exposure is capped by the indemnity clause, but renewal talks are frozen meanwhile. How we settle this shapes the position summarised below.

board note of faduf-bagaf: The pricing group signed off on a budget of $43.5 million for Project Druael. The renewal with Novixox Group closes at $60.5 million a year, 3 percent below the last contract.